On 4/3/03 2:14 PM, "Paul Roark" <paul.roark@...> wrote:

> Yes, we now understand why the Ultra Tone inks and vm curves were not
> working for some people.  Not all batches were affected, but a number of 4
> oz. bottles were shipped that had not only the wrong percentages, but also
> the wrong inks (thus the rub-off problem some mentioned).
> 
> MIS has now mixed a new batch of inks and measured the density of printed
> test strips.  These density measurements coincide with the densities of the
> inks I've mixed.
> 
> Be sure to contact MIS if you think you have one of the bad batches.
> Apparently all the bad batches were 4 oz. bottles, not pints.  Also let MIS
> know if a CIS or CFS was polluted by the bad inks.

> Taken from MIS website news :
> 
> 
> April 2, 2003 - Error on Ultra-Tone B&W Inks
> We have discovered that some of the Ultra-Tone B&W ink that we sent
> to beta testers was not made correctly. We apologize for this, it was
> not done intentionally, of course. These inks will be to dark.. Quad-
> C, Quad-M, Hex-C, Hex-Y and Hex-PC. If you are having problems,
> please call (248-391-2163) us and we will replace these inks. Any
> Ultra-Tone ordered after today (4-2-03) will be correct
